Gathering six of Henry David Thoreau's major writings on landscape, travel, and inward freedom, this illustrated volume presents nature not as scenery but as a field of moral, philosophical, and poetic inquiry. From the disciplined experiment of Walden to the coastal, riverine, and wilderness observations of his travel essays, Thoreau blends natural history, classical allusion, social critique, and aphoristic prose. His style moves between exact botanical attention and transcendental meditation, placing him at the center of nineteenth-century American literature and environmental thought. Thoreau (1817–1862), a Concord writer, surveyor, lecturer, and associate of Ralph Waldo Emerson, lived amid the intellectual ferment of New England Transcendentalism. His commitments to simplicity, self-reliance, abolitionism, and civil conscience shaped his vision of the natural world as both material reality and spiritual teacher. His daily walks, journal-keeping, and resistance to commercial modernity gave these works their distinctive authority.
